Design Considerations For High-precision Plastic Molds

As the cornerstone of manufacturing high-precision plastic molds, mold planning is of general importance. This article mainly describes the four major considerations for planning high-precision plastic molds.
1) Confirm the opening direction and parting line orientation of high-precision plastic molds; At the beginning of planning, each plastic product needs to confirm its mold direction and parting line to ensure that the core slider mechanism is minimized and the impact of parting line on the appearance is minimized. After confirming the mold opening direction of high-precision plastic molds, efforts should be made to align the product reinforcement ribs, bayonets, protrusions, and other structural plans with the mold opening direction to prevent core pulling, reduce seams, and extend the molding time.
2) After confirming the direction of the high-precision plastic mold opening, an appropriate parting line can be selected to prevent undercutting in the opening direction and improve the appearance and performance of the mold.
3) Properly adjusting the draft angle of high-precision plastic molds can prevent damage such as white edges, deformation, and cracking at the top of the product. In the planning of deep cavity structure products, the slope of the outer surface should be as large as possible than the slope of the inner and outer surface to ensure that the plastic Injection mold construction core will not move, and then get a uniform product wall thickness to ensure material strength and product opening time together.
4) Each different type of plastic has a certain wall thickness scale, usually 0.54mm. When the wall thickness exceeds 4mm, it can lead to problems such as excessive cooling time and shortening of plastic products. Therefore, it is necessary to consider changing the product structure. Uneven wall thickness can lead to a shortened appearance. And air holes and fusion lines. In addition, the reasonable use of reinforcing ribs can increase the stiffness of the product and reduce deformation.
